Profile of Inam Ahmad

About me
My classes
Contact

About me

My lessons are structured to be interactive, practical, and tailored to each student's unique learning style and goals. Here’s a bit about what you can expect in my sessions:

Lesson Format

Personalized Learning Plans: Before starting, I assess each student's strengths, areas for improvement, and academic goals. This helps me create a custom learning plan that aligns with their objectives and le...
My lessons are structured to be interactive, practical, and tailored to each student's unique learning style and goals. Here’s a bit about what you can expect in my sessions:

Lesson Format

Personalized Learning Plans: Before starting, I assess each student's strengths, areas for improvement, and academic goals. This helps me create a custom learning plan that aligns with their objectives and learning pace.

Interactive and Hands-On: I believe that computer science is best learned by doing, so I incorporate plenty of hands-on exercises and coding practice. Together, we’ll work on real-world examples and small projects, which bring theory to life.

Step-by-Step Explanations: I break down complex concepts into manageable steps, guiding students through the logic and reasoning behind each topic before moving on to practical application. This helps in solidifying both understanding and confidence.


Content and Dynamics

Fundamentals and Advanced Topics: We’ll cover a range of topics, from the basics of programming and algorithms to more advanced areas like data structures, web development, and computational thinking.

Real-World Applications: I like to connect what we’re learning with real-world applications. For example, I’ll draw on my experience in web development, where I’ve created websites using HTML, CSS, JavaScript, and Python, to show students how these concepts come together in professional projects.

Active Problem Solving: Each lesson includes problem-solving exercises to develop critical thinking skills, as well as practical coding challenges to help students apply what they’ve learned.


My Experience

With experience in both academic and real-world projects, I bring a balanced perspective to my teaching. I’ve worked on website development projects that involve both frontend and backend development, which allows me to explain both theoretical and practical aspects effectively. My aim is to help you not only excel in your studies but also build a solid foundation that will serve you in further studies or professional settings.

If you're ready to make computer science accessible, engaging, and understandable, I’d love to work with you!

Read more see less

My classes

I teach In-person and Online classes
Classes of Computer science As a computer science tutor, I would describe myself as a dedicated, patient, and adaptable educator with a strong technical backg London, Clerkenwell, Farringdon, Finsbury, Ludgate Hill, Puddle Dock, St Paul's
In-person Class
£13/hr See ad
You are logged in as
Not {0}?
Report this profile Thank you for your help